None of the households in Bourbon County, KS reported speaking a non-English language at home as their primary shared language. This does not consider the potential multi-lingual nature of households, but only the primary self-reported language spoken by all members of the household.
99% of the residents in Bourbon County, KS are U.S. citizens.
The largest universities in Bourbon County, KS are Fort Scott Community College (498 degrees awarded in 2023).
In 2024, the median property value in Bourbon County, KS was $113,800, and the homeownership rate was 74%.
Most people in Bourbon County, KS drove alone to work, and the average commute time was 19.6 minutes. The average car ownership in Bourbon County, KS was 2 cars per household.
Bourbon County, KS borders Allen County, KS, Anderson County, KS, Crawford County, KS, Linn County, KS, Neosho County, KS, and Vernon County, MO.
